About the Role

The Corporate Entity Management Paralegal will play a critical role in supporting corporate governance initiatives, maintaining legal entities across multiple jurisdictions, and assisting with transactional and compliance-related matters. The ideal candidate will bring strong corporate governance experience, exceptional organizational skills,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ced legal environment.


Key Responsibilities

• Support corporate governance activities, including entity management and maintenance of corporate records.

• Prepare, review, and maintain corporate documents, including resolutions, minutes, consents, organizational documents, and governance records.

• Assist with entity formations, dissolutions, mergers, restructurings, and other corporate transactions across multiple jurisdictions.

• Maintain and update corporate databases, legal records, and entity management systems.

• Coordinate due diligence activities, document collection, organization, and transaction closing support

• Draft and review standard corporate agreements and related legal documentation.

• Track compliance deadlines, annual filings, registrations, and corporate governance requirements.

• Coordinate with internal business stakeholders, attorneys, and external service providers to facilitate timely completion of legal matters.

• Support attorneys with special projects, legal research, and administrative legal functions as needed.
